The Fine Print That Changes Everything
Not every free spin or bonus is created equal. When a code works, pay attention to these game-changing terms: wagering requirement, max cashout, eligible games, expiration date, and region restrictions. Wagering is usually expressed as a multiplier (e.g., 30x, 40x), which tells you how many times you must play through the bonus before withdrawing. Some slots contribute 100% toward wagering, while table games or video poker may contribute less or be excluded. Always check for “max cashout” caps — they limit how much you can convert from bonus to real money.

What Casinos Want You to Know — Often Overlooked Rules
Casinos use NDBs to encourage real play, so expect some common limits:
- "Country restrictions": some codes are region-locked.
- "One per household": duplicates may be blocked.
- "Verification required": identity checks before withdrawals.
- "Game weightings": some reels count fully toward playthrough, others don’t. Reading the small print gives clarity and prevents frustrating surprises.
